1. Unique Baby Boy Names and Meanings

Name Meaning Origin Notes
Alaric Ruler of all Germanic Bold, historical figure name
Cassian Hollow, empty Latin Soft and uncommon sound
Eamon Wealthy protector Irish Strong Celtic heritage
Leif Heir, descendant Scandinavian Nordic roots, nature-inspired
Soren Stern Danish Philosophical connections
Thayer Tailor English Occupational surname origin
Caius Rejoice Latin Roman historical name
Idris Interpreter, studying Welsh, Arabic Cross-cultural appeal
Ronan Little seal Irish Unique nature-inspired
Ansel With divine protection Germanic Classic, less common

2. Tips for Choosing an Uncommon Name

  • Meaning Matters: Look for names with a positive or strong meaning that resonates with your values.
  • Cultural Significance: Consider names from your heritage or a culture you admire and understand to honor tradition respectfully.
  • Pronunciation & Spelling: Choose names that won’t cause constant mispronunciation or spelling struggles for your child.
  • Check Popularity: Use baby name databases to verify the uncommonness to avoid accidentally picking a trending name.
  • Future-proofing: Think about how the name will grow with your child into adulthood.
